Table of Comparison
Feature | LinkedIn Recruiter | Job Slots |
---|---|---|
Access to Candidates | Unlimited profile searches and messaging | Limited to active job postings only |
Job Posting Capacity | Unlimited job posts with advanced management | Fixed number of job slots (e.g., 1-10 posts) |
Advanced Search Filters | Yes - detailed filtering by skills, location, experience | No - search limited to job applicants |
InMail Messaging | Included with high monthly limits | Not included |
Candidate Management | Integrated pipeline and talent pool tracking | Basic applicant management |
Pricing Model | Subscription-based, premium pricing | Pay per job slot, lower cost |
Best For | High-volume, targeted recruiting | Basic job advertising for small teams |

Key Features of LinkedIn Recruiter
LinkedIn Recruiter offers advanced search filters, allowing recruiters to pinpoint candidates based on skills, experience, and location. It provides access to the entire LinkedIn network, giving users the ability to reach passive job seekers with personalized InMail messages. The platform includes tools for collaborative hiring, such as shared notes and candidate tracking, streamlining team workflows and improving recruitment efficiency.
Understanding LinkedIn Job Slots
LinkedIn Job Slots enable recruiters to post multiple job openings simultaneously, streamlining the hiring process by maximizing visibility within a specific budget. These slots function as prepaid listings, allowing companies to easily manage and rotate job postings without additional costs per publication. Utilizing LinkedIn Job Slots improves targeting through LinkedIn's robust analytics and network connections, enhancing candidate quality and recruitment efficiency.

Comparing Cost: LinkedIn Recruiter vs Job Slots
LinkedIn Recruiter typically costs between $8,000 and $10,000 per year, offering unlimited candidate searches and advanced filtering tools, which makes it ideal for large-scale hiring needs. Job slots, priced around $495 per slot for a 30-day posting, provide a more affordable and flexible option for smaller businesses targeting specific roles. Evaluating your hiring volume and budget helps determine whether the comprehensive features of LinkedIn Recruiter or the pay-per-post model of job slots delivers better cost efficiency.
